Safeguarding Children & Vulnerable Adults
At Runshaw College, the health, safety, and wellbeing of everyone involved in college activities is a top priority. The college has a duty to ensure staff are vigilant in preventing and reporting any suspected or discovered abuse.
Safeguarding means:
- Promoting health and wellbeing
- Ensuring safety
- Protecting from abuse and neglect
- Preventing bullying and harassment
- Supporting the best life chances
Runshaw College has a dedicated Safeguarding Team, led by senior leaders responsible for all safeguarding matters concerning students. We also maintain a comprehensive Safeguarding Policy, outlining the procedures for addressing safeguarding concerns. This policy is available for download on the College Policies page.
Looked after students / Care Leavers / Young Carers / Students Living Independently
Runshaw College is dedicated to supporting students with a background in the care system, those living independently, or young carers. A designated staff member is available to assist with:
- Transitioning to college
- Attending Review/PEP meetings
- Addressing queries and concerns
- Providing advice and offering a listening ear
